Simply looking to extend on their sensational Primeira Liga purple patch, Braga will travel to Famalicao on Friday night.

Starting with the hosts, while Famalicao might have eventually fallen to a 2-1 loss away at Portuguese giants Porto last week, Armando Evangelista’s side should still find the mood in their camp at a real high. Although their European dreams might have long since gone up in smoke, the former Arouca boss has seen his squad gain a string of praise from across Portugal’s elite. Marking their return from March’s international break with a thumping 4-1 victory against AFS, the Whites have registered nine points from their previous four Primeira Liga appearances. Notching 10 goals since returning from March’s fortnight interval, Famalicao will certainly be excited to make a return to home soil here. Last seen in front of their own supporters breezing their way to a 3-0 romp against Estoril, Vila Nova have won all of their last four showdowns at the Estadio Municipal by an aggregate score of 10-1.

As for the visitors, opening Friday’s showdown sat in bronze medal position, Braga are enjoying what has become a real purple patch. Last seen securing a 2-0 victory away at Estoril, Carlos Carvalhal’s men have registered 16 points from their previous six Primeira Liga appearances – a run that stems back to a 2-1 loss against Rio Ave on March 2nd. Breezing their way to a routine 4-1 romp against AFS earlier in the month, the former Sheffield Wednesday boss will be calling on his high-flying squad to extend on their flurry here. Despite settling for an action-packed 3-3 stalemate when they welcomed Famalicao to town for their reverse Primeira Liga showdown on December 16th, Braga do hold an eye-catching record against Friday’s hosts. Including a 2-1 victory when they travelled to the Estadio Municipal last season, they have lost just one of their previous five meetings. Likewise, Carvalhal’s camp have suffered just a sole defeat from their six historic trips to Famalicao.
